BACKGROUND Port-site hernia is a rare but potentially serious complication of laparoscopic cholecystectomy. This study aimed to review the current literature, assess the incidence and causes of port-site hernias, and identify methods to reduce the risk. OBJECTIVE To describe the safety and efficacy of open laparoscopic access for the primary trocar using modified Hasson's technique for laparoscopic surgery in children. METHODS All 100 laparoscopic procedures performed at King Khalid University Hospital, Riyadh, Kingdom of Saudi Arabia between January 1999 and April 2001 using modified Hasson's technique were prospectively evaluated. Background: Ten-millimeter ports are often used in laparoscopic surgery. It could be difficult to close the ports sites, especially in obese patients. We described a new method to close ten-millimeter port-site wounds, effective and easily to perform. BACKGROUND Single-incision laparoscopic surgery (SILS) is increasingly being used to treat acute appendicitis. Existing SILS techniques suffer from inefficient triangulation and poor ergonomics. In an effort to improve on existing SILS techniques, we developed the magnet-assisted single trocar (MAST) appendectomy. BACKGROUND Monitoring of analgesia remains a challenge during general anaesthesia. The surgical stress index (SSI) is derived from the photoplethysmographic waveform amplitude and the heart beat-to-beat interval.
